Tokyo rubber falls further on tyre demand fears

TOKYO Aug 5 (Reuters) - Tokyo rubber futures fell more than 2 percent on Tuesday, extending their recent decline into a third session on concerns about tyre demand.

* The key Tokyo Commodity Exchange rubber contract for January delivery <0#JRU:> traded at 315.2 yen per kg, down 7 yen or 2.2 percent from the previous close. It earlier fell as low as 314.6 yen, a new two-month low.

* The next technical support is seen around 313 yen, near the recent trough of 313.4 yen marked on June 2.

* Cash platinum XPT=, a key precious metal used to clean vehicle exhaust fumes, fell to its lowest level in more than six months on Tuesday on fears of falling demand from automakers.

There are concerns that weak automobile demand in the United States, the world's biggest auto market, due to higher fuel costs will dampen sales of tyres and the natural rubber used to make them.

* "Compared with the recent tumble in other commodities, rubber hasn't fallen so much as it is basically underpinned by tight physical supply," said a Tokyo-based rubber trader.

* Oil stayed under pressure on evidence of rising OPEC output and declining U.S. demand amid a weak economic outlook. [O/R]

U.S. crude CLc1 traded at $120.38 per barrel, near a three-month low marked the previous day and down 18 percent from the mid-July peak above $147.

* In corporate news, Japanese tyre maker Bridgestone Corp (5108.T) is set raise prices for the third time this year on products sold in North America. Bridgestone said in a statement on Aug. 1 that it will raise tyre prices by up to 10 percent, effective Sept. 1, due to higher fuel and raw material costs.
